  • OpenAI races Google to introduce Gobi, a new language model that can understand and generate both text and images. This could revolutionize marketing by enabling new forms of creative content, data analysis, and customer engagement.

  • The UK has proposed principles to prevent tech giants from dominating AI market. This could lead to more competition and innovation in the AI space.

  • Bard is getting better: Google has released a new update with extension support for Google apps, public link sharing, and answer double-checking. These features could make Bard even more useful for marketing teams, helping them to generate creative content, and analyze data.
